摘要
目的 :探讨厚朴酚联合5-氟尿嘧啶(5-fluorouracil,5-FU)对人结肠癌HCT-8细胞增殖和分泌型卷曲蛋白4(secreted frizzled-related protein-4,SFRP-4)表达的影响。方法 :分别采用厚朴酚、5-FU和厚朴酚联合5-F U处理结肠癌HCT-8细胞后,MTT法检测细胞的增殖情况,Hoechst 33258染色法检测细胞凋亡的形态变化,FCM法检测细胞的周期分布,蛋白质印迹法检测细胞中SFRP-4和β-catenin蛋白的表达水平。结果 :厚朴酚、5-F U和厚朴酚联合5-FU均可抑制HCT-8细胞的增殖(P<0.05),其中联合用药组的抑制作用更强。厚朴酚、5-FU和厚朴酚联合5-FU作用后,HCT-8细胞出现明显的细胞凋亡的形态变化,联合用药组细胞凋亡的形态变化更明显。5-F U或厚朴酚联合5-F U作用于HCT-8细胞后,G0/G1期细胞所占比例增加,S期和G2/M期细胞所占比例下降(P均<0.05)。厚朴酚、5-FU和厚朴酚联合5-FU组HCT-8细胞中SFRP-4的表达水平明显高于未用药处理的空白对照组(P<0.05),5-FU联合厚朴酚组HCT-8细胞中β-catenin的表达水平显著低于5-FU组和厚朴酚组(P<0.05)。结论 :厚朴酚联合5-FU能显著抑制人结肠癌HCT-8细胞的增殖,增加G0/G1期细胞所占比例,其机制可能与调节HCT-8细胞中SFRP-4和β-catenin蛋白的表达水平有关。
